Deviled Eggs, Mean Meatloaf and Cheesy Eggs (scrambled eggs mixed with 3-4 wedges of Laughing Cow Light). Also:
Cheesy Shrimp Dip
8 oz cream cheese
i jar of Old English cheese (in the cracker section)
can of baby shrimp
Mush, bake at 350 until bubbly.
